Makes use of: The Inogen At Home Oxygen Concentrator is used on a prescriptive basis by sufferers requiring supplemental oxygen. It supplies a high concentration of oxygen and is particularly used with a nasal cannula to channel oxygen from your concentrator into the client. The Inogen At Home Oxygen Concentrator can be used in a home or institution. Usually do not USE IF: This gadget is not really intended to be used in almost any way other than described while in the indications for use. This machine would be to be used as an oxygen health supplement and isn't meant to be lifestyle sustaining or everyday living supporting. ONLY use this solution if the affected person is able to spontaneous breath, able to inhale and exhale without the usage of a equipment. Not for pediatric use. Not for use by tracheotomized individuals. WARNINGS: The unit provides enriched oxygen gasoline, which accelerates combustion. Do not utilize the unit when smoking or near open flame, matches, petroleum, oil, grease, solvents, radiant heaters, aerosols, and so on.
